Lunar New Year Decorative Lanterns
Why traditional lanterns?
It is traditional for the Chinese to decorate windows and doors with red paper, featuring themes of happiness, good fortune, longevity, and more.
In this workshop participants will make a lantern by binding a bamboo frame with paper and stretching fabric over it to decorate. All supplies and materials will be provided. Cosponsored by the Fairfax Library Foundation.
